Output 54b038192de3ec05d618ae03cbf9a2afb33d5ab07a1d2e12634fa652d9b603cd:1

value
579444878
script pubkey
OP_0 OP_PUSHBYTES_20 d995c6af2e5d583425d4ce177732e0687cea47eb
address
bc1qmx2udtewt4vrgfw5ecthwvhqdp7w53ltmp9fq6
transaction
54b038192de3ec05d618ae03cbf9a2afb33d5ab07a1d2e12634fa652d9b603cd
spent
true